{"title":"Multi-broadcasting in Trees of a Given Diameter","authors":"Suruchi Gautam","doi":"10.1109/icacfct53978.2021.9837363","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/icacfct53978.2021.9837363","url":null,"abstract":"The problem of Multi-broadcasting is defined as a process of relaying information in a network where a message originating at a vertex in the network is to be transmitted to the entire network by means of a series of calls placed over vertices in the network. This message transmission follows certain constraints, which are: each call requires one time unit and a node in the network can call not more than k of its adjacent vertices in one unit of time. Under k-broadcasting, we can see that in t time steps, at most (k+1)t members can be informed. Or, to inform the entire nertwork of n nodes, we require ⌈logk+1n⌉ time steps. In this paper, we study k-broadcasting in trees of a given diameter. We also study the minimum time required to multi-broadcast in a tree from any originator vertex. We present values for the maximum possible number of vertices in a tree of a given diameter (2 ≤ d ≤ 5) in which k-broadcasting takes place from any vertex in the tree.","PeriodicalId":312952,"journal":{"name":"2021 First International Conference on Advances in Computing and Future Communication Technologies (ICACFCT)","volume":"2013 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-12-16","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"114879276","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

Rai, Anurag Yadav, Subodh Wairya","doi":"10.1109/icacfct53978.2021.9837362","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/icacfct53978.2021.9837362","url":null,"abstract":"An ultimate requirement of the less power, high speed and energy efficient analog to digital converters(ADCs) have given immense popularity to dual stage positive feedback based clocked comparators. A high speed, low power dynamic comparator is addressed in this paper. The proposed architecture is based on charge shared logic in the regenerative latch stage along with modification in the pre-amplifier stage. The power consumption has been tremendously reduced by preventing the input nodes of pre-amplifier stage from completely decreasing to ground. The delay of the circuit is also reduced compared to conventional circuits of dynamic comparator .For verification of the outcome’s, all the architectures are simulated in 45-nm technology on Cadence Virtuoso at power supply voltage of 0.8V. The new architecture of dynamic comparator consumes a total power of 1.29 μW and delay of 112.44ps at maximum operating frequency of 1GHz with 0.8V supply voltage, common mode input voltage (Vcm) of 0.7V and difference in input voltage of 5mV. The Monte Carlo analysis for various mismatch effect occurring in the circuit is also shown along with process corner analysis.","PeriodicalId":312952,"journal":{"name":"2021 First International Conference on Advances in Computing and Future Communication Technologies (ICACFCT)","volume":"3 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-12-16","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"122565738","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

Guha","doi":"10.1109/icacfct53978.2021.9837350","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/icacfct53978.2021.9837350","url":null,"abstract":"With the periodic rise and fall of COVID-19 and countries being inflicted by its waves, an efficient, economic, and effortless diagnosis procedure for the virus has been the utmost need of the hour. Amongst the infected subjects, the asymptomatic ones need not be entirely free of symptoms caused by the virus. They might not show any observable symptoms like the symptomatic subjects, but they may differ from uninfected ones in the way they cough. These differences in the coughing sounds are minute and indiscernible to the human ear, however, these can be captured using machine learning models. In this paper, we present a deep learning approach to analyze the acoustic dataset provided in Track 1 of the DiCOVA 2021 Challenge containing cough sound recordings belonging to both COVID-19 positive and negative examples. To perform the classification we propose a ConvNet model. It achieved an AUC score percentage of 72.23 on a blind test set provided in the challenge for an unbiased evaluation of the models. Moreover, the ConvNet model incorporated with Data Augmentation further increased the AUC score percentage from 72.23 to 87.07. It also outperformed the DiCOVA 2021 Challenge’s baseline model by 23% thus, claiming the top position on the DiCOVA 2021 Challenge leaderboard. This paper proposes the use of Mel Frequency Cepstral Coefficients as the input features to the proposed model.","PeriodicalId":312952,"journal":{"name":"2021 First International Conference on Advances in Computing and Future Communication Technologies (ICACFCT)","volume":"41 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-10-12","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"125453409","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
